What Signals of Mold Show Up Early?

How can one detect the early signs of mold before it develops into a serious problem? Early detection of mold can reduce extensive damage and health hazards. Common signs include a damp odor, often the first indication noticed in affected areas. Mold growth that is visible may show as fuzzy spots in colors like green, black, or white, usually near damp locations. Water stains or discoloration on walls, ceilings, and floors can also indicate hidden mold issues. High humidity levels, especially above 60%, promote an environment favorable for mold growth, requiring attention. Also, frequent allergic reactions among household members, such as sneezing, coughing, or skin irritation, might indicate concealed mold presence. Consistent inspections of basements, bathrooms, and kitchens, where moisture is common, can support early detection. Prompt recognition of these signs is crucial for maintaining a healthier home and preventing mold-related problems.

Qualifications and Licenses

Picking the right mold removal professional involves careful review of their credentials and licenses. Specialists operating in this field must hold pertinent certifications from recognized institutions, including the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ification (IICRC) or the National Association of Mold Professionals (NAMP). These qualifications indicate that the professional has completed specialized training in mold identification and remediation techniques. In addition, verifying state licensing can guarantee conformity with applicable codes and standards. Property owners should likewise inquire about ongoing professional development, since the mold remediation sector continuously develops. By prioritizing accredited specialists, individuals can remain more confident regarding the expertise and trustworthiness of the services delivered, in turn producing to a safer residential environment.

How to Prepare for Mold Remediation

Mold remediation services generally include a structured method to finding and removing mold expansion in impacted spaces. At first, professionals perform a comprehensive assessment to evaluate the scope of the mold issue, frequently utilizing advanced tools to detect hidden mold. Once identified, they will develop a detailed remediation plan customized to the specific situation.

During the abatement, technicians will contain the damaged zones to stop mold spores from dispersing to uncontaminated areas. This may include sealing areas and using air filtration systems. The extraction method utilizes techniques such as manual extraction, cleaning, and, if necessary, substitution of contaminated materials.

Once the mold is eliminated, the area is carefully cleaned and desiccated to inhibit subsequent development. To summarize, specialists may offer suggestions for restoration and ongoing monitoring to guarantee a healthier living environment. Homeowners can expect a detailed report summarizing the procedure and outcomes once restoration is complete.

Essential Solutions to Inhibit Mold Increase in Your Home

To effectively prevent mold growth in a home, homeowners should prioritize moisture control and regular maintenance. Managing humidity levels is essential; preferably, indoor humidity should remain between 30% and 50%. Utilizing dehumidifiers in damp areas, such as basements and bathrooms, can significantly decrease moisture. Adequate ventilation is also important; making sure check this that bathrooms and kitchens have exhaust fans can help eliminate excess moisture.

Regularly checking plumbing for water seepage and promptly repairing any issues can prevent water accumulation, which promotes mold growth. Homeowners should also ensure that gutters and downspouts direct water away from the base to prevent seepage. Additionally, maintaining dry and clean surfaces, particularly in areas prone to dampness, is essential. Maintaining the home clutter-free allows for better air circulation, further reducing mold risks. By implementing these strategies, homeowners can create a more salubrious environment and effectively mitigate the potential for mold development.

What Does Mold Removal Typically Expense on Average?

Mold removal typically ranges between $1,500 and $3,500, depending on the extent of the growth and the intervention required. Variables such as location, variety of mold, and property size can also greatly determine overall costs.

Does Home Insurance Cover Mold Remediation?

Mold remediation is typically protected by homeowners insurance, contingent upon the policy and the source of the mold. Homeowners should review their protection and speak to their insurance provider for specific details about claims.

May I remain in My Home While Remediation is taking place?

During mold abatement, it is generally advised to leave the home, notably in severe cases. This minimizes health risks from exposure to mold spores and chemicals used in the remediation process, maintaining well-being of inhabitants.

What Timeframe Should You Expect for Mold Removal Work?

Mold remediation typically takes between one to five days, depending on the extent of the infestation and the affected area's dimensions. Factors such as drying time and necessary restoration work can also influence the overall duration.

Which Varieties of Mold Pose the Greatest Dangers?

Specific mold types like Stachybotrys chartarum, Aspergillus, and Penicillium are particularly perilous. These can produce mycotoxins that impose serious health risks, including respiratory issues and allergic reactions, necessitating prompt and effective remediation actions.
